Hello everyone,
I'm pretty new here on linux musician and I searched the topic the best I know how but I'm far more musician than linux user. I am running Mint 15 and I don't know how to install linux sampler. I can install the gui but the engine is not on synaptic package manager. From what I've read its because of some license that LS is not in synaptic. I added KXstudio to the repos in synaptic but I'm not sure what that accomplished because LS is still not found when i search for it on synaptic. I know the LS web site offers resources to compile it but i dont understsnd that process whatsoever. Can someone please help me out here or point me in the right direction? Thanks for reading.

First of all, did you follow the instructions here http://kxstudio.sourceforge.net/Repositories ?

The steps under "Linux Mint Olivia" are actually for Linux Mint Maya (version 13) which is based on Ubuntu 12.04. You shouldn't do those, but if you did, don't worry, you can still fix it. Just tell us how you added the repos.

I recommend anyone who wants to do audio on linux seriously to use a audio-oriented distribution like kxstudio, avlinux, dreamlinux etc which come already optimized for audio work and with many audio programs (like linuxsampler) already installed (and with up-to-date version). Will allow you to start making music with a minimum of fuss. Installing a distro takes only 20 GB. Create other partitions your music files which do not get overwritten in case you want to change distros.

it's weird, you have the repos installed, but somehow linuxsampler doesn't show in the cache.

I would delete all the kxstudio-[whatever].list you have in /etc/apt/sources.list.d/ and then re add the repos.

Then do apt-get update again and see if it gets better.
